Output 7efbdb144d198742509aad839b6788f118a4238caeedbdafc0839c3cf6bb3d51:3

value
346792654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 378e1c78143d757d83a80f561f55c09ea797fd63 OP_EQUALVERIFY OP_CHECKSIG
address
164kQcQaabKdBWEWiePFYoyfFqtbEWu28E
transaction
7efbdb144d198742509aad839b6788f118a4238caeedbdafc0839c3cf6bb3d51
spent
true